## Article Content

[Relay Therapeutics](/en/detay/relay-therapeutics-4daaf/llms.txt) is a clinical-stage precision medicine company distinguished by its motion-based drug discovery approach. Headquartered in Cambridge, Massachusetts, the company integrates molecular-level insights into protein dynamics with the drug discovery process. Its scientific framework combines [structural biology](/en/detay/biochemistry-20a86/llms.txt), biophysics, chemistry, and biology with advanced computational modeling methods.

### **Scientific Foundation and Platform Approach**

[Relay Therapeutics](/en/detay/relay-therapeutics-67af7/llms.txt)’ core technology, the **Dynamo® Platform**, is based on the concept of **Motion-Based Drug Design®**. This platform aims to understand the conformational changes of proteins over time, model the functional consequences of these motions, and define how target proteins interact with potential drugs. The platform integrates **physics-based simulations, long-timescale molecular dynamics, free energy perturbation (FEP) calculations,** and **machine learning–enhanced simulation models**.

The **Dynamo** process consists of three stages:

1. **Experimental characterization** of the target protein’s structural and dynamic features using techniques such as **cryo-electron microscopy (Cryo-EM)** and **room-temperature X-ray crystallography**.
2. **Hypothesis generation and virtual screening**, where potential binding pockets and modulation strategies are identified, and suitable chemical starting points are selected through **virtual screening** and **DNA-encoded library (REL-DEL)** methods.
3. **Optimization and validation**, involving molecular simulations, biophysical assays, and medicinal chemistry to refine lead compounds into development candidates.

### **Research and Clinical Programs**

Relay Therapeutics develops **small-molecule therapies** for **oncology and genetic diseases**.

Key programs include:

- **RLY-2608**, a **mutant-selective PI3Kα inhibitor**, was evaluated in advanced breast cancer and **PIK3CA-related overgrowth spectrum (PROS)** disorders. It is currently in the global **Phase 3 ReDiscover-2** trial for **HR+, HER2-, PI3Kα-mutated breast cancer**, in combination with **fulvestrant**.
- **RLY-8161**, targeting **NRAS-driven solid tumors**.
- **Lirafugratinib (RLY-4008)**, an **FGFR2 inhibitor** licensed to **Elevar Therapeutics**.

### **Scientific and Technological Position**

Relay Therapeutics was founded at the intersection of three major scientific advances:

1. The identification of disease-causing targets through **genomics**.
2. The visualization of **protein motion at atomic resolution** via structural biology.
3. The computational capacity to perform **molecular dynamics simulations** on biological timescales.

Through the integration of these disciplines, the company develops novel therapeutic strategies targeting proteins previously considered **“undruggable.”**
